Breaking Down SEO Meaning

SEO is the ongoing process of improving a website’s position in organic search results. It involves adapting your site to match Google ranking factors that determine relevance and authority. Unlike paid ads, SEO focuses on earning long-term engagement through sustainable methods. Whether you run a blog, local shop, or online store, SEO helps you get found.

On-Page vs Off-Page SEO

Internal SEO refers to all the aspects you control directly on your website—like URL structure and content marketing. Meanwhile, authority building focuses on social shares from high-authority external sources. Both are critical for ranking success, but they involve different strategies and tools. Think of on-page as laying the foundation, while off-page acts as third-party validation.

Common SEO Myths

The Myth of Set-and-Forget SEO

Assuming SEO is a final project is one of the persistent myths in digital marketing. Search engines regularly update their algorithms, meaning your site must adapt. What worked last year might now be outdated due to changes in technical standards. True SEO success comes from monitored efforts like performance tracking—not a single overhaul.

The Truth About Keywords

Overloading content with keywords doesn’t boost rankings—it ruins readability and can trigger Google penalties. Modern keyword research focuses on context, not keyword density. Machine learning now understands synonyms, related topics, and informational needs. Focus on creating valuable content that answers real questions, not on hitting an arbitrary keyword count.

  • Target long-tail keywords with high intent
  • Embed synonyms and related terms for semantic richness
  • Avoid keyword stuffing with natural, user-first writing

The Reality Behind SEO Promises

No certified SEO specialist can guarantee a #1 spot on Google—anyone who does is likely using black-hat SEO. Rankings depend on countless user signals beyond any single provider’s control. Factors like domain age all play a role. Instead of marketing hype, look for agencies that commit to transparency using proven methods.

What Is the Typical Cost of Professional SEO Services?

Optimization investment can differ greatly based on company scale, strategy depth, and whether you hire an digital marketing firm or go solo. For small businesses, value-driven packages often start around $500–$2,500 each billing cycle, while national SEO projects can exceed $10,000 monthly.

Packages typically include internal linking, mobile SEO, and blog creation, with investment levels reflecting the frequency of search intent more helpful hints analysis. Always review what’s included—like outreach campaigns or an initial site analysis—to ensure long-term user acquisition.

How Fast Can SEO Improve My Google Rankings?

Digital visibility strategy is seldom an quick fix—most businesses see tangible results in click-through rates within a few quarters. This timeline depends on industry saturation, the current state of your site health, and how aggressively you implement user experience improvements.

Recent domains often take longer to gain traction, while sites with strong informational resources and referral equity can accelerate visibility. Patience, consistency, and ongoing monitoring via Google Search Console are vital to ranking stability.

What’s the Difference Between White-Hat and Black-Hat SEO?

Compliant techniques follows best practices and focuses on authentic engagement. Tactics include search intent mapping, resource promotion, and page speed optimization—all designed to enhance organic traffic growth.

In contrast, shortcut strategies uses tricky techniques like private blog networks to boost rankings artificially. While these may offer temporary spikes, they often lead to deindexing from Google. For sustainable results, always choose ethical practices over risky shortcuts.
